Understanding the Importance of Brazilians Speaking Portuguese
Portuguese is the official language of Brazil, and with over 210 million people, Brazil is the largest Portuguese-speaking country in the world. Brazilians speaking Portuguese exhibit unique dialectical features that differentiate Brazilian Portuguese from European Portuguese, making it essential for learners to focus on this variant.
Why Brazilian Portuguese Stands Out
– **Phonetic Differences**: Brazilian Portuguese has softer consonants and nasal vowels that distinguish it from the European form.
– **Vocabulary Variations**: Certain words and expressions are unique to Brazil and may not be widely understood in Portugal.
– **Grammar and Syntax**: While largely similar, there are subtle differences in verb conjugation and sentence structure.
– **Cultural Influences**: Brazilian Portuguese incorporates indigenous, African, and immigrant influences that shape its idiomatic expressions and slang.
For language learners, especially those targeting communication with brazilians speaking portuguese, understanding these aspects is crucial for effective and natural conversations.

Pronunciation and Accent
Brazilian Portuguese features nasal vowels and a rhythmic intonation that can be difficult for beginners. For example, the pronunciation of “ão” in words like “pão” (bread) requires practice. Regional Dialects and Variations
Brazil’s vast geography results in diverse regional accents and vocabulary. From the carioca accent in Rio de Janeiro to the paulista accent in São Paulo, learners may encounter variations in word usage and pronunciation. Slang and Informal Language
Brazilians frequently use colloquialisms and slang in everyday speech, which textbooks may not cover comprehensively.
